A 3- or 4-day conference focusing on X and/or Y chromosome conditions.
During 2005 and 2006, KS&A held separate conferences focusing on the various conditions it serves.
During 2007, we plan to come together as a family in a single conference that will feature parallel tracks for Klinefelter syndrome, Trisomy X and 47,XYY, as well as key ages and stages of development.
A special one-day supplement is being planned that will feature a Wrightslaw workshop focusing on special education law, your rights and how to effectively advocate for them.
There will be plenty of time for one-on-one consultations, support group meetings and enjoy Los Angeles in the summer and to learn the latest information from some of the world’s most prominent research scientists, medical investigators and clinicians.
